The Importance of Wagering Requirements
Wagering requirements are arguably the most important factor when assessing the value of a casino bonus. A low wagering requirement, such as 20x the bonus amount, is far more favorable than a high requirement, like 50x or even 70x. To illustrate, if you receive a £100 bonus with a 20x wagering requirement, you need to wager £2000 before being able to withdraw your winnings. With a 50x requirement, the amount jumps to £5000. Furthermore, some casinos include both the bonus amount and the deposit amount in the wagering calculation, further increasing the overall requirement. Players should always carefully examine these details before accepting a bonus, ensuring that the terms are reasonable and achievable. A reliable review site will clearly highlight these wagering requirements for each casino, helping players make informed decisions.
| Bonus Type | Typical Wagering Requirement | Other Considerations |
|---|---|---|
| Welcome Bonus | 30x – 50x | Deposit often required, game restrictions apply |
| No Deposit Bonus | 40x – 80x | Lower bonus amounts, strict withdrawal limits |
| Free Spins | 35x – 60x | Limited to specific slot games |
| Cashback Bonus | 10x – 25x | Often tied to net losses, may have a cap |
Understanding these nuances can save players significant time and money, ensuring they are participating in fair and transparent promotions. A thorough understanding of bonus terms is paramount for an enjoyable and profitable online casino experience.
Navigating Casino Payment Methods
The availability of convenient and secure payment methods is a critical aspect of any online casino. Players want options that allow them to deposit and withdraw funds quickly and easily, without encountering unnecessary delays or fees. Popular payment methods commonly include credit and debit cards (Visa, Mastercard), e-wallets (PayPal, Skrill, Neteller), bank transfers, and increasingly, cryptocurrencies. Each method has its own advantages and disadvantages in terms of speed, security, and transaction fees. For example, e-wallets often offer faster withdrawals than traditional bank transfers, but may charge a small fee for each transaction. Credit and debit cards are widely accepted, but can sometimes be subject to stricter verification procedures. The Importance of Licensing and Regulation
Operating an online casino requires a license from a reputable regulatory authority. These authorities, such as the UK Gambling Commission, the Malta Gaming Authority, and the Gibraltar Regulatory Authority, set strict standards for casino operators, covering areas such as fairness, security, and responsible gambling. Licensing ensures that casinos operate legally and ethically, providing players with a degree of protection. Licensed casinos are subject to regular audits and inspections to verify their compliance with regulations. If a casino is found to be in violation of these rules, it may face penalties, including fines or the revocation of its license. Players should always check that a casino is licensed before depositing any funds, as unlicensed casinos offer no such protection. Understanding Responsible Gambling Measures
Responsible gambling is a crucial aspect of the online casino industry. Reputable casinos are committed to promoting responsible gambling practices, providing players with tools and resources to help them stay in control of their spending and gaming habits. These tools may include deposit limits, loss limits, self-exclusion options, and access to support organizations. Deposit lim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they can deposit into their account over a specific period. Loss limits allow players to set a maximum amount of money they are willing to lose. Self-exclusion allows players to voluntarily ban themselves from the casino for a specified period.
